[Postfix-es] [OT] Era : stfix-es] postfix/mysql contraseña encriptada

Juan A. Diaz juan en labint.frba.utn.edu.ar
Dom Abr 16 21:33:50 CEST 2006


Yo haría algo como

SELECT COUNT(*) FROM table WHERE usr_pass=ENCRYPT('.$var_pass.') AND
usr_id='.$var_usr_id.';

para realizar una única consulta.

Saludos. 

El vie, 14-04-2006 a las 22:56 -0400, Juan A. Moreno escribió:
> Saludos,
> 
> Es sencillo. Haces un script que extraiga de la DB MySQL el campo
> donde está la contraseña encriptada y la guardas en una variable
> ($pass_db), tomas del formulario web la contraseña anterior
> ($var_form_pass) y la encriptas (SELECT ENCRYPT($var_form_pass);) y se
> la asignas a otra variable ($tmp_var_form_pass) y luego comparas si la
> contraseña del formulario encriptada es igual a la de la extraida de
> la db ($var_form_pass == $pass_db).
> 
> Eso es más cosa de programación en PHP/MySQL que del Postfix.
> 
> Suerte!
> 
> El 14/04/06, Marco A. Hernandez<listas en synkros.com.mx> escribió:
> > Que tal,
> >
> > Estoy utilizando postfix con mysql en el cual utilizo un campo encriptado
> > (ENCRYPT) para la contraseña.
> >
> > Ahora necesito hacer un módulo donde el usuario pueda actualizar su
> > password; para validar al usuario necesito que escriba la contraseña actual,
> > pero no encuentro la forma de comparar (con php) una cadena con un campo
> > encrypt de mysql.
> >
> > Alguna ayuda?
> >
> > Gracias.
> >
> > (Espero no consideren este mensaje OT ya que mi problema gira alrededor de
> > postfix :o) )
> >
> > _______________________________________________
> > List de correo Postfix-es
> > Postfix-es en lists.wl0.org
> > http://lists.wl0.org/mailman/listinfo/postfix-es
> >
> 
> 
> --
> Juan A. Moreno
> http://0x29.com.ve
> _______________________________________________
> List de correo Postfix-es
> Postfix-es en lists.wl0.org
> http://lists.wl0.org/mailman/listinfo/postfix-es
------------ próxima parte ------------
Se ha borrado un mensaje que no está en formato texto plano...
Nombre     : no disponible
Tipo       : application/pgp-signature
Tamaño     : 189 bytes
Descripción: Esta parte del mensaje =?ISO-8859-1?Q?está?	digitalmente
Url        : http://lists.wl0.org/pipermail/postfix-es/attachments/20060416/b4b92a0e/attachment.bin


Más información sobre la lista de distribución Postfix-es